What Comes about Any time you Voluntarily Surrender towards the Law enforcement

In essence, a voluntary surrender is going to the police to confess to against the law you’ve committed, as opposed to looking ahead to the police to uncover and arrest you.

What Takes place When You Voluntarily Surrender on the Law enforcement?
The treatments you'll deal with whenever you voluntarily surrender on the police are the same as for those who had been arrested.

The steps taken against you rely mainly on no matter if you’ve committed an arrestable or non-arrestable offence.

Arrestable offences confer with offences that enable the police for making an arrest with no warrant, and incorporate offences like theft, theft and rape. The guideline is the fact offences which are punishable with at the least 3 a long time of imprisonment, or maybe a death sentence, are categorised as arrestable.

Then again, a non-arrestable offence is one in which the law enforcement will need to obtain a warrant ahead of finishing up an arrest. Offences that drop underneath this classification are voluntarily leading to damage and dishonest misappropriation of property, amongst Some others.

If you have dedicated an arrestable offence
Should you have committed an arrestable offence, the police will abide by an arrest process that starts with having you into custody after your voluntary surrender.

The police will then start an investigation, which involves taking witness statements. Alternatively, you could have for making a notice statement In case the law enforcement decides to go ahead with pressing fees.

You may well be necessary to take a polygraph (or lie detector) take a look at or take part in an identification parade, through which that you are lined up with other people to allow victims and eyewitnesses to discover you, in addition.

Ideally, you ought to be reasonably perfectly-versed with your rights in custody, like the suitable to help make a telephone get in touch with to Your loved ones or to refer to an attorney (provided that these acts is not going to inhibit the investigation). On the other hand, it can be crucial to note that your proper to refer to an attorney ordinarily occurs only after interrogations happen to be executed.

In case you have fully commited a non-arrestable offence
During this state of affairs, even if you have turned your self in for the police, you won't be taken into custody promptly.

As a substitute, the law enforcement will gather witness reports and document any events concerned. Any achievable target(s) of the offence might be recommended to file a Justice of the peace’s Criticism for further more Best criminal lawyer motion to be taken.

Once the Complaint has been obtained, the Magistrate will then determine what the most suitable training course of action will likely be. It's only at this time that a warrant could be issued to just take you into police custody, In case the Magistrate directs the police to carry out an investigation to the Grievance.

Is Producing a Voluntary Surrender a Mitigating Element?
Voluntarily surrendering for the police demonstrates a willingness to cooperate and signifies probably remorse and repentance. Your surrender would also allow the police to invest their time and methods into other investigations.

This could Participate in a component while in the decide’s selection and you might be provided a lighter sentence to your degree of cooperation.

Situation research: No jail term after voluntary surrender
In 2018, then 24-year-aged Ekawit Tangtrakarn, been given a $six,000 high-quality for defaulting on his Nationwide Provider (NS) responsibilities.

Though Ekawit largely lived in Thailand, he was registered as being a Singapore Citizen – creating him liable for NS. In October 2015, he shed his Singaporean citizenship just after failing to go ahead and take Oath of Renunciation, Allegiance and Loyalty in 12 months of his 21st birthday.

Nevertheless, losing his Singaporean citizenship didn't decrease him of his NS obligations, and Ekawit afterwards voluntarily returned to Singapore to experience his expenses for defaulting on them. His voluntary return Hence held excess weight as a mitigating variable.

As a result, once the courtroom took other mitigating aspects into account, what could have been a most three-yr imprisonment phrase and a $ten,000 high-quality, currently being the utmost penalties under the Enlistment Act, turned a doable nine-week jail term which was finally diminished to some $6,000 great.

Acquiring your fees taken into consideration for the applications of sentencing

In regards to your conviction so you are dealing with multiple rates, voluntarily admitting to the offences also stops the situation of the prosecution continuing with Every single charge against you independently. This enables for the possibility of you owning such charges taken into account for sentencing as a substitute.

Therefore, you could face much less fees or perhaps a lessened sentence when compared to should you were to deny or dispute the fees.
